Xiaomi Mi Note 10 is much better than Blackview Oscal Tiger 12, having an 83.7 score against 71.5. Although it's the best in this comparison review, Xiaomi Mi Note 10 is a a little heavier and thicker phone than Blackview Oscal Tiger 12. These phones use Android OS (Operating System), but the Xiaomi Mi Note 10 has an older 10 version and Blackview Oscal Tiger 12 has Android 13.
Blackview Oscal Tiger 12 has a much more vibrant screen than Xiaomi Mi Note 10, because although it has a just a little lower pixels density, it also counts with a little bit bigger display, a slightly better resolution of 1080 x 2460 pixels and a much brighter screen. Xiaomi Mi Note 10 has a processor that is very similar to the Blackview Oscal Tiger 12 one, and although the Xiaomi Mi Note 10 has a smaller amount of RAM, they both have the same number of cores.
Blackview Oscal Tiger 12 has a way bigger memory capacity to install applications and games than Xiaomi Mi Note 10, and although they both have exactly the same 128 GB internal memory, the Blackview Oscal Tiger 12 also has an external SD slot that supports a maximum of 1 TB. The Xiaomi Mi Note 10 takes much better pictures and videos than Blackview Oscal Tiger 12, because it has a back camera with way more mega-pixels.
Xiaomi Mi Note 10 counts with a little better battery life than Blackview Oscal Tiger 12, because it has a 5260mAh battery capacity instead of 5000mAh.
